在数字化内容需求持续增长的背景下,小说系统开发已成为众多文学平台、出版机构及独立创作者的核心技术支撑。随着用户对个性化阅读体验和内容更新效率的要求不断提高,如何快速构建一个稳定、灵活且可扩展的小说系统,成为行业关注的焦点。尤其对于中小型内容团队而言,既要保证功能完整,又要控制开发成本与周期,选择科学的方法论显得尤为重要。小说系统开发不仅涉及基础的功能实现,更需要从架构设计、流程管理到后期运维形成一套完整的体系化方案。
核心功能模块的合理拆分是高效开发的前提
一个成熟的小说系统通常包含用户管理、章节管理、版权控制、评论互动、推荐算法等多个关键模块。若将这些功能集中于单一系统中,极易导致代码耦合度高、维护困难。因此,在小说系统开发初期,应采用模块化思想进行系统拆分。例如,将用户登录认证、作品发布、章节编辑等功能分别封装为独立服务,既便于团队并行开发,也支持未来按需扩展。这种解耦设计还能有效降低系统故障的连锁反应风险,提升整体稳定性。
前后端分离与微服务架构提升可扩展性
现代小说系统开发普遍采用前后端分离架构,前端使用Vue或React构建响应式界面,后端则通过RESTful API或GraphQL提供数据接口。结合微服务理念,将不同业务逻辑部署在独立的服务实例中,如“内容审核服务”“推荐引擎服务”“消息通知服务”等,可显著增强系统的弹性与容错能力。当某一模块出现性能瓶颈时,仅需横向扩容该服务,而不影响其他部分运行。这一模式特别适合用户量快速增长的内容平台,也为后续接入AI推荐、智能排版等高级功能预留了空间。

自动化流程与CI/CD加速交付节奏
在小说系统开发过程中,频繁的版本迭代和功能上线是常态。若依赖人工部署与测试,不仅效率低下,还容易引入人为错误。引入自动化测试框架(如Jest、PyTest)与CI/CD流水线(如GitLab CI、Jenkins),能够实现代码提交后自动运行单元测试、集成测试,并一键部署至预发或生产环境。这不仅缩短了从开发到上线的时间周期,也大幅提升了交付质量。尤其对于需要每日更新多部作品的平台而言,稳定的自动化流程是保障内容连续输出的关键支撑。
应对高并发与数据一致性挑战的实践策略
当小说平台进入活跃期,单日访问量可达数十万甚至百万级别,热点章节的读取请求可能瞬间压垮数据库。为此,需在小说系统开发中引入Redis缓存机制,将高频访问的章节内容缓存在内存中,减少对主数据库的直接查询压力。同时,采用数据库读写分离架构,将读操作导向只读副本,写操作仍由主库处理,从而平衡负载。对于涉及积分、订阅状态等敏感数据的操作,还需配合分布式锁(如基于Redis的Redlock)确保事务一致性,防止超卖或数据错乱等问题。
借助AI技术优化内容生产与用户体验
除了基础功能建设,提升内容生产效率也是当前小说系统开发的重要方向。通过引入AI辅助排版工具,可自动识别文本结构,生成符合阅读习惯的章节格式;利用自然语言处理技术进行内容校验,自动检测错别字、语病或逻辑矛盾;结合语义分析实现智能标签生成,帮助作者快速分类作品类型,提升推荐精准度。这些创新策略不仅能减轻运营人员负担,也让读者更容易发现感兴趣的内容,从而提高平台粘性。
总结与展望
一套科学的小说系统开发方法论,不仅能显著降低开发成本与运维难度,还能为平台带来更高的用户留存率与内容活跃度。从模块化设计到微服务架构,从自动化流程到AI赋能,每一步都体现了技术对内容生态的深层支撑作用。未来,随着5G、边缘计算与生成式AI的发展,小说系统将不再仅仅是内容展示的载体,更会演变为集创作、分发、社交于一体的综合型数字文化平台。掌握先进方法,才能在竞争激烈的数字出版市场中占据先机。
我们专注于为各类内容平台提供定制化的小说系统开发服务,涵盖从需求分析、架构设计到落地实施的全流程支持,尤其擅长基于微服务架构的可扩展系统搭建与AI能力集成,助力客户实现高效内容管理与智能化运营,有相关需求可联系18140119082